 | | Tang Taizong is known as successful general, far-sightened politician who knew to employ the talents of faithful ministers like Fang Xuanling æ¿ç齡, Wei Zheng éå¾µ, and Du Ruhui æå¦æ¦, and he is reknowned even as poet. |
 | | While the financial reforms were not deep enough to save the state treasury from permanent leaking, the changes whithin the military system imposed a financial burden on the finances and caused the emergence of quasi-independent regional governors, as the military commissioners had the full military and civil authority, including finances and taxation of their region. |
 | | The neighbors of the Tang empire were the Turks (Tujue çªå¥), Uighurs (Huihe åç´, later Huigu åé¶»), the Tibetian empire of Tubo åè—© (often read Tufan), the kingdom of Nanzhao å—è©”, and the northeastern peoples of Qidan 契丹 (Khitan) and Mohe éºé¨ (Malgal) as well as the three Korean kingdoms and Bohai 渤海 (Parhae). |
